| [a356f2] | 22 | /*! \mainpage MoleCuilder - a molecular set builder
 | 
|---|
| [a8bcea6] | 23 |  *
 | 
|---|
| [a356f2] | 24 |  * This introductory shall briefly make acquainted with the program, helping in installing and a first run.
 | 
|---|
| [a8bcea6] | 25 |  *
 | 
|---|
| [14de469] | 26 |  * \section about About the Program
 | 
|---|
| [a8bcea6] | 27 |  *
 | 
|---|
| [a356f2] | 28 |  *  MoleCuilder is a program, written entirely in C++, that enables the construction of a coordinate set for the
 | 
|---|
 | 29 |  *  atoms making up an molecule. It allows for both building of simple molecules by adding atom-wise giving bond
 | 
|---|
 | 30 |  *  angles and distances or absolute coordinates, but also using them as templates. Regions can be specified and
 | 
|---|
 | 31 |  *  ordered to be filled with a molecule in a certain manner. Greater conglomerations of molecules can be tesselated
 | 
|---|
 | 32 |  *  and recognized as a region themselves to be subsequently surrounded by other (surface solvated) molecules.
 | 
|---|
 | 33 |  *  In the end, MoleCuilder allows the construction of arbitrary nano structures, whether they be crystalline or
 | 
|---|
 | 34 |  *  amorphic in nature.

| [14de469] | 37 |  * \section install Installation
 | 
|---|
| [a8bcea6] | 38 |  *
 | 
|---|
| [042f82] | 39 |  *  Installation should without problems succeed as follows:
 | 
|---|
 | 40 |  *  -# ./configure (or: mkdir build;mkdir run;cd build; ../configure --bindir=../run)
 | 
|---|
 | 41 |  *  -# make
 | 
|---|
 | 42 |  *  -# make install
 | 
|---|
| [a8bcea6] | 43 |  *
 | 
|---|
| [042f82] | 44 |  *  Further useful commands are
 | 
|---|
 | 45 |  *  -# make clean uninstall: deletes .o-files and removes executable from the given binary directory\n
 | 
|---|
 | 46 |  *  -# make doxygen-doc: Creates these html pages out of the documented source
 | 
|---|
| [a356f2] | 47 |  *  -# make check: Runs an extensive set of unit tests and a testsuite which also gives a good overview on the set of
 | 
|---|
 | 48 |  *                 functions.
 | 
|---|
| [a8bcea6] | 49 |  *
 | 
|---|
| [14de469] | 50 |  * \section run Running
 | 
|---|
| [a8bcea6] | 51 |  *
 | 
|---|
| [042f82] | 52 |  *  The program can be executed by running: ./molecuilder
 | 
|---|
| [a8bcea6] | 53 |  *
 | 
|---|
| [a356f2] | 54 |  *  MoleCuilder has three interfaces at your disposal:
 | 
|---|
 | 55 |  *  -# Textmenu: A simple interactive console-based menu, where awaits your choices and inputs in order to set atoms
 | 
|---|
 | 56 |  *               as you like
 | 
|---|
 | 57 |  *  -# CommandLineUI: Every command can also be chained up as a sequence of actions on the command line to be executed
 | 
|---|
 | 58 |  *               with any user interaction.
 | 
|---|
 | 59 |  *  -# GraphicalUI: A graphical user interface that also display the molecular structure being built and lots of other
 | 
|---|
 | 60 |  *               informations to ease the construction of bigger geometries.
 | 
|---|
| [a8bcea6] | 61 |  *
 | 
|---|
| [a356f2] | 62 |  *  The supported output formats right now are:
 | 
|---|
 | 63 |  *  -# mpqc: Configuration files of the Massively Parallel Quantum Chemistry package (Sandia labs)
 | 
|---|
 | 64 |  *  -# pcp: Configuration files of the Parallel Car-Parrinello program (Institute for Numerical Simulation)
 | 
|---|
 | 65 |  *  -# tremolo: Configuration files of TREMOLO (Institute for Numerical Simulation)
 | 
|---|
 | 66 |  *  -# xyz: the most basic format for the 3d arrangement of atoms consisting of a list of element and 3 coordinates.
